Extra Mile Day is celebrated on November 1 of every year. It was created to realize the capacity to build positive change in ourselves, our relatives, our companies, and our societies when we “go the extra mile.” It is a special day to commemorate the individuals and the organizations in the local communities that go the extra mile to make a difference. The day also encourages us to renew our commitment to go the extra mile in our effort, service, and volunteerism.

History of Extra Mile Day

In 2009, The Extra Mile America Foundation created this day (a non-profit organization that promotes positive action and a positive attitude toward people) to encourage citizens from all walks of life to live a fulfilling, self-directed lifestyle that doesn’t constrain their potential. It allows them to at least go the extra mile to achieve that target or goal they have always wanted. Now, the day is observed by more than 220 mayors in the United States. On this day, organizations, institutions, and individuals will put their foot forward to ensure that peoples live better life. Hence, it is a perfect day for you to create a positive influence on society and do your best to make the world the safest place and a better place for others.

How to Celebrate the Day

The best way to celebrate the day is by extending yourself in attitude and efforts. It is a perfect day to question yourself whether the path you have chosen in your life is right or not. If you are an employee, think about what you can do to get a promotion or a raise. Simply look yourself in front of the mirror and ask yourself, “What can I do differently to make my life better and happier?”.
